Ronal the Barbarian
"Babes, balls and muscles in 3D for the whole family"
Originally released in 2011. Ronal the Barbarian is a animation/adventure film. directed by Kresten Vestbjerg Andersen. At just 89 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Starring Anders Juul, Hadi Ka-Koush, and Lærke Winther
Synopsis
Ronal is a young barbarian with low self-esteem, the polar opposite of all the muscular barbarians in his village. He's a real wuss. However, as fate would have it, responsibility for the tribe's survival falls on Ronal's scrawny shoulders, when the evil Lord Volcazar raids the village and abducts every living barbarian with the exception of Ronal, who is forced to go on a perilous quest to save his enslaved clan and thwart Volcazar’s plot to rule the world.
